https://gcc.gnu.org/g:e891ad2e77a5373d62af39c8b5f815993fccf253 commit r17-3407-ge891ad2e77a5373d62af39c8b5f815993fccf253 Author: Richard Biener <[email protected]> Date: Tue Aug 18 14:23:01 2026 +0200 Assign vertex weight to all nodes SLP permute nodes (can) have no SLP_TREE_REPRESENTATIVE, avoid leaving vertex weight (later used for costing) at zero but assign weight based on the region entry block. * tree-vect-slp.cc (vect_slp_node_weight): Get vinfo as context. For nodes without representative use the region entry block. (vect_optimize_slp_pass::start_choosing_layouts): Always assign vertex weight.
